Information on Xeon Gold 6348H and Xeon 6746E compatibility with other computer components: motherboard (look for socket type), power supply unit (look for power consumption) etc. Useful when planning a future computer configuration or upgrading an existing one. Note that power consumption of some processors can well exceed their nominal TDP, even without overclocking. Some can even double their declared thermals given that the motherboard allows to tune the CPU power parameters.

Pros & cons summary


Recency 6 April 2021 3 June 2024
Physical cores 24 112
Threads 48 112
Power consumption (TDP) 165 Watt 250 Watt

Xeon Gold 6348H has 52% lower power consumption.

Xeon 6746E, on the other hand, has an age advantage of 3 years, and 367% more physical cores and 133% more threads.

We couldn't decide between Intel Xeon Gold 6348H and Intel Xeon 6746E. We've got no test results to judge.
